Odd Experience

It's a really odd experience when you are shopping for groceries in Super Wal-Mart with your wife and a total stranger walks up to my wife to tell her not to watch television so that she can become a minister of God. This lady that walked up to my wife approached her like she was an old friend and just launched into this sermon on how television prevents people from listening to God.

I have no problems with those who wish to talk about their faith. It's an awkward experience when it happens out of the blue by a total stranger in the bread isle at Wal-Mart.

The whole experience was just...odd.
